Title: IT490 gear box problem
Post by: smartie on August 09, 2013, 09:27:32 am
Hi all,
 i'm having gear box problems with my IT490 it is locking the back wheel up in neutral when you spin it on the stand and when you push on flat ground. it broke some teeth off the 4th pinion and 4 wheel gear from the wheel locking up some time ago after about 2000 klms from rebuild .i have change all washers circilps and 4th pinion gear and wheel gear also the number 2 fork ,it rides and changes all gears like a new box as there is nothing wrong, but when it is on the stand you spin the wheel around it locks the wheel , has any one had an issue like this before help needed.

thanks smartie. :( :(



Title: Re: IT490 gear box problem
Post by: crossedup2 on August 09, 2013, 10:20:30 am
Smartie

Does it stay locked up with the clutch in?

Check the sprocket nut is tight. End float of the output shaft sometimes allows it to engage two gears.

Otherwise you may have bent a shift fork.

Good luck!

Peter B

When a bike is in neutral on a stand spinning the rear wheel or being pushed with a dead motor only the countershaft is turning,the main shaft will only turn if a gear is selected,Which then will turn the crankshaft,remember this is backwards to the way it works when the motor is running,then only the mainshaft turns,the countershaft will only turn if a gear is selected,there will also be some gears opposite the given shaft that is turning that also will be turning but freewheeling if in neutral, I would pull it apart again & Carefully check all gears for bent or cracked teeth and both shafts for trueness & the shift forks that were not replaced,If the clutch ain't turning at the time you are having the problem which it shouldn't be, it is nothing to do with the clutch or the kickstarter gear :)
